  1. 28 de abr. de 2017 · On land, most producers are plants. Marine production is dominated by algae and plankton. Producers are organisms capable of creating simple carbohydrates such as glucose, from gaseous carbon dioxide. This process of producing organic molecules from inorganic carbon sources is called primary production.

  2. 31 de oct. de 2023 · Producers are the foundation of every food web in every ecosystem—they occupy what is called the first tropic level of the food web. The second trophic level consists of primary consumers —the herbivores, or animals that eat plants. At the top level are secondary consumers —the carnivores and omnivores who eat the primary consumers.

  3. Plants, algae, and photosynthetic bacteria act as producers. Producers are autotrophs, or "self-feeding" organisms, that make their own organic molecules from carbon dioxide. Photo autotrophs like plants use light energy to build sugars out of carbon dioxide.

  7. 26 de feb. de 2021 · ‘Primary producers (also called simply as producers) are the autotrophs capable of producing organic compound s from light energy or chemical energy (e.g. inorganic sources) through photosynthesis or by chemosynthesis, respectively. Primary producers are capable of manufacturing their own food.
